Usual Sprinkler Head Issues
Lawn sprinkler heads can face a selection of typical issues that affect their efficiency. One frequent issue is clogging, which happens when mineral, dust, or particles buildup obstructs the nozzle. To repair this, you can get rid of the head and clean it completely. An additional issue is incorrect placement; heads might get knocked out of setting, leading to irregular watering. You can change them back to their proper angles to ensure correct coverage. Furthermore, cracked or broken heads can trigger leaks and lowered pressure. If you detect any damages, replace the head without delay. Occasionally, the pop-up mechanism can malfunction, creating the head to continue to be stuck. In such instances, look for any kind of particles or damage in the mechanism. Regular upkeep and evaluations can help you capture these concerns early, maintaining your lawn sprinkler running smoothly and effectively.

Check Lawn Sprinkler Head Alignment
Examining the alignment of your lawn sprinkler heads is crucial for keeping an even water distribution across your lawn. Misaligned heads can bring about dry patches or over-saturated areas, wasting water and damaging your turf. Start by switching on your system and observing the spray pattern. It's time to readjust if you notice any kind of heads spraying in the wrong instructions or missing out on areas. Carefully spin or reposition the lawn sprinkler heads so they direct toward the areas that require protection. Validate they go to the right elevation, too-- heads hidden as well low won't disperse water effectively. After making modifications, run your system once more to verify that all locations obtain proper insurance coverage. Regular checks such as this can greatly enhance your yard's wellness.
Inspect Water Stress Issues
Numerous aspects can add to water stress concerns in your lawn sprinkler, resulting in unequal distribution. First, inspect your water source. Low community pressure or a partially closed valve can impact circulation. Next off, examine for obstructions in your pipes or sprinkler heads; dust and particles can obstruct water flow. Furthermore, search for leaks in your system, as they can substantially lower stress. If you have actually got a pressure regulator, verify it's functioning correctly, as a malfunction can cause inconsistent stress throughout areas. You could require to change your system design, especially if you have actually added new heads or areas. By identifying and addressing these concerns, you'll enhance water distribution and maintain your landscape healthy and balanced.

Preventative Upkeep Tips
Normal upkeep is key to stop leaks in your lawn sprinkler. sprinkler repair and service near me. Beginning by evaluating your pipes and connections on a regular basis for any indicators of wear or damages. Look for fractures, rust, or loosened fittings that might result in leakages. Additionally, ensure to purge your system a minimum of annually to eliminate debris and prevent blockages. Change your sprinkler heads to guarantee they're not spraying water versus hard surface areas, which can cause wear in time. Do not neglect to check for proper water stress; excessive pressure can cause leakages. Lastly, consider winterizing your system to secure it from freezing temperatures, which can harm pipes. By taking these actions, you'll maintain your automatic sprinkler running smoothly and successfully.

Preserving Your Automatic Sprinkler for Durability
To guarantee your sprinkler system lasts for several years, it's crucial to perform routine upkeep. Beginning by evaluating your system regularly for leakages or damaged components. Also a little leakage can throw away water and enhance your expense. Adjust the spray heads to confirm they're targeting your yard and not the walkway.
Following, tidy the nozzles and filters to protect against blockages check here that can interrupt water flow. You should likewise inspect for any blockages, like dirt or debris, that might obstruct water from reaching your plants.
Don't neglect to adjust your watering timetable seasonally; this maintains your landscape healthy and balanced without overwatering. Furthermore, take into consideration winterizing your system if you live in cooler environments to avoid freezing damages.

Exactly how Frequently Should I Evaluate My Lawn Sprinkler?
You must check your lawn sprinkler at least twice a year, preferably in spring and autumn. Regular checks aid identify leakages, blockages, or busted elements, guaranteeing your system works effectively and maintains your landscape healthy.
Can I Winterize My Sprinkler System Myself?
Yes, you can winterize your lawn sprinkler system on your own. Just drain pipes the pipelines, impact out the lines with an air compressor, and protect exposed parts. It's a simple process that'll secure your system from cold damage.
What Tools Do I Need for Lawn Sprinkler Repair Works?
For sprinkler repair services, you'll require a few crucial devices: a wrench, pliers, a screwdriver set, Teflon tape, and an utility knife. Having these accessible makes fixing leaks or replacing components a lot easier.
